Record the Seated Workspace Before Selecting the Light
Set up the desk as it is actually used. Put the monitor, laptop, keyboard, notebook, reference pages, camera, and shelf accessories in place, then record the following five decisions.
- Seated sightline: sit upright, lean back, and use the lowest normal chair position. Mark how far behind the shelf's front edge a source must sit before its luminous face disappears from every normal posture.
- Screen-reflection path: show a black screen and look for the shelf underside and any temporary light reflected in the display. A source can be hidden from direct view and still appear in the screen.
- Active task width: mark the keyboard zone, writing area, printed-reference area, and any color-review zone. Light the activities, not automatically the full furniture width.
- Shelf height and depth: measure from the desktop to the underside and from the front shelf edge to the monitor. Lower shelves need stronger shielding; higher shelves often need a longer source positioned farther forward to reach the desk.
- Power and control route: decide whether an adapter and lead can remain concealed and accessible. For long sessions, choose deliberate hand-sweep, touch, or always-on control instead of an automatic cycle that may stop while the user is still.
Planning output: write one line containing shelf height, hidden-source setback, active task width, screen-reflection result, session length, acceptable cable route, and preferred deliberate control. That line selects the row in the configuration matrix below.

Verify the Finished Workspace from the Chair
- Check direct view. Sit upright, lean back, lower the chair, and raise a sit-stand desk through its range. The luminous face should not enter any normal eye position.
- Check the black screen. Look for a bar, strip line, or bright shelf edge in each monitor and laptop display. Reposition or shield the source before trying to hide the reflection only by dimming.
- Perform every task. Type, write, read a pale page, use the mouse, and place reference material beside the monitor. Confirm that the hands and screen do not cast a new shadow over the paper zone.
- Balance the room layer. Turn on the room's normal ambient light and dim the Lumaz source until the desk is clear without becoming an isolated bright island.
- Test the complete session. Work for the normal session length. Confirm that the control does not activate unintentionally, the light does not switch off during still work, and a rechargeable bar remains practical to remove and charge.
- Check video calls separately. Under-shelf light is for the desk plane, not the face. Add a separate soft front-facing light if the camera image remains shadowed rather than aiming the desk source toward the screen.

Where should the light sit to avoid screen glare?
Start between the shelf's front edge and front third, then view a black screen from every normal seated posture. Move the source inward only enough to hide its face and reflection while keeping light on the keyboard and paper zone; the correct setback depends on shelf depth, monitor angle, and eye height.

Is motion sensing suitable for desk work?
Not as the default control for sustained seated work, because active users can remain still while reading or concentrating. Use Lumaz hand-sweep, touch, or always-on control for the session; reserve motion mode for brief visits to a secondary desk.
